Insights from the team

Team Altitude works withend-to-end testing of Cruise features within ADAS in real vehicles. The focus is on verifying that the software behaves correctly in real-world conditions, not just in simulations.

The team combines different competencies, including simulation and vehicle testing. In this role, you will be part of thevehicle testing group, working closely with development teams and ARTs.

This is ahighly collaborative setup, where you will work closely with others, often from the office, to solve issues that span systems and teams. You will interact with stakeholders across the organization to ensure that testing results lead to concrete actions.


Your mission and day-to-day tasks

In this role, you are responsible forconnecting system design with real-world behavior in vehicles. You ensure that Cruise functions perform correctly, are stable, and meet both technical and user expectations.

This isnot a role with clearly defined tasks only. You will need toidentify issues, drive discussions, and help teams align on ownership and solutions. A large part of the work involves understanding system behavior anddriving work forward across teams.

Typical tasks include:

  • Plan and executevehicle testing on public roads and test tracks

  • Verify feature behavior and requirement fulfillment inreal scenarios

  • Select vehicle baselines and coordinate software under test across teams

  • Drivecross-team discussions on issues, ownership, and next steps

  • Analyze logs and system behavior to identify root causes

  • Write and prioritize fault reports and support first-line analysis

  • Work closely with development and product to ensure issues are resolved

  • Contribute to test methods and verification approaches


Qualifications & experience

This role requiresexperience working with complex systems where software, hardware, and real-world conditions interact.

It is not an entry-level testing role.

You should be comfortable working close to the product and taking ownership of problems that are not clearly defined. You know how to analyze system behavior, collaborate with different stakeholders, and move work forward even when priorities change.

Essential experience

  • Experience inautomotive systems, electronics, or software integration

  • Hands-on experience with vehicle testing and diagnostics

  • Experienceanalyzing logs and investigating system behavior

  • Strongcommunication and collaboration skills

  • Swedish drivers license B

Nice to have

  • Experience withrequirements and verification methods

  • Experience definingtest strategies or KPIs

  • Experience withPython or data analysis

  • T2 certification (can be obtained on the job)
